Guest
Coach Mike Bayer @coachmikebayer
is a New York Times best selling author and personal development
coach whose mission is to help people achieve sound mental health
in order to become their best selves. Mike spent the earlier years
of his career as a drug and alcohol counselor (CADC-II) and board
registered interventionist (BRI-II). In 2005 Mike founded CAST
Centers - a leading dual-diagnosis treatment center located in Los
Angeles, California. Mike has worked in the field in a variety of
capacities including team-building within corporations, keynote
speaking for numerous events and fortune 100 companies, as well as
providing creative workshops.
New Book - One Decision
It is estimated that we make approximately 35,000 decisions
every day. Right now, there is at least one decision we can make
that will have a powerful ripple effect across all aspects of our
life. But One Decision isn't about taking one overwhelming big
step; it's about starting with a single, important step that we
have the choice to make every day: the decision to be
authentic.
